It’s no secret that pets bring joy to our lives, but did you know they can also have a big impact on our mental health? Whether you have a playful dog, a curious cat, or even a calm fish tank, owning a pet can make you feel better in more ways than one.
Why is that you may ask. Well its as simple as it seems. The joyful eyes of a puppy or the fluffy fur of a cat that’s what brings as joy. Its because it sends signals to our brains our brain produces oxytocin the «feel-good» hormone, while lowering stress hormones like cortisol. Or as you may know it “cuteness overload”. Plus, the routine of feeding, walking, and caring for your pet creates structure in your day, which can reduce feelings of anxiety and help you stay grounded.
